The use of Wifi wireless networks has lead to a new threat to companies. Many organizations are unaware of the threat this useful technology had in store.

Some of the wireless network security risks include:

1.1Unauthorised use of internet connection:
Fast internet connections can be used by intruders, causing excess traffic and overloading of your service.

1.2Unauthorised access to your internal servers and confidential data:

Since the intruders have enough time, they can work out computer passwords and gain access to the organizational data.

1.3.An intruder reading the network traffic as it flows across the network:

An intruder can listen to the network traffic using a Wi-Fi listening tool. The intruder will be able to view the information from across the network.

2.How to make your wireless network more secure?

2.1.Introducing access lists:

Each Wi-Fi card has a unique identification number. Wi-Fi networks have a list of allowed cards. Using only your cards will stop an intruders card from accessing your Wi-Fi network.

2.2.Using encryption:

Using this will stop an intruder from accessing your wireless network. It will also stop a casual intruder from seeing data on your network.

2.3. Hiding your network:

Most access points broadcast their Wi-Fi name. Turning this feature off can stop the Wi-Fi network from drawing attention to itself.

2.4.Monitoring Wi-Fi traffic:

Softwares are used to monitor cards that have access to the network.
